Post subject: Number Transfer Nightmare - Need Advice
OK, It has now been over 3 months since
Vonage
recieved my LOA and sent it to my carrier. After waiting about a month an a half I called and they said that their LNP carrier marked it as complete even though it was not. They guy said that he'd fix the problem and credit my account all of the time past the first 20 business days. I've been requesting updates through email every week but basically get the same "we've sent it to your carrier but haven't recieved an update yet." Now I dont' know if they've messed it up again or that it really is sitting on some tech's desk at Bellsouth. For those that have had problems getting their number transferred, can you give any advice on how to speed up the process. Or at least get it moving at all? I am attaching the responses I have recieved from
Vonage
to the bottom of this post. These emails are the ones that I've kept, there have been many phone calls and many unanswered voicemails to the LNP group answering machine. It's getting pretty aggravating recieving the same canned repsonses over and over again without any progress.
Any help would be greatly appreciated.
Jesse

My POTS provider is Bellsouth. I am in South Florida. I have called Bellsouth and at first they just don't know what I'm talking about, but after a little explanation they at least told me that there are no pending orders on my line. That was last month. I guess I could try that again. I've asked
Vonage
for a specific phone number or department or anything at Bellsouth that I could call but they don't really know. I guess this is because another carrier actually handles the transfer. If I could only get a valid phone number for the department at Bellsouth that handles number transfers I'd get both parties on three way and find out who's really dropping the ball. But I don't think that'll happen. I'll just keep sending my weekly emails and then recieve the same "we're checking on it" emails back...

Hi Jesseeu,
Vonage
uses a 3rd party for Line transfer, I know on the east cost its FOCAL, you could try calling them (888-362-2522) or try calling Michael Redersched (212 812-8261) If its not Focal, Vonaage should be able to tell who is handling the transfer of your number. Here is my time line
Updated Date: Number Transfer Progress History:
March 29, 2004 Awaiting Letter of Authorization
April 1, 2004 Letter of Authorization (LOA) Received
April 3, 2004 Transfer Sent to Carrier
April 20, 2004 Carrier Approved Transfer
April 21, 2004 Completed LNP Transfer
